WebPackage contains 10 Canary Amy Hybrid Melon Seeds. Germination: 7 to 14 days at 75 to 85 F. Plant seeds 1 inch deep in hills 12 inches apart, with 36 inches between rows. Canary Amy Hybrid Melons sport a gorgeous … WebNov 6, 2024 · The Canary melon is oval-shaped, with a smooth skin. When the melon is ripe, its hard rind turns bright yellow, it develops a corrugated look and a slightly waxy feel and its flesh will be pale ivory in color. The texture of the flesh is notably succulent, almost wet and semi firm, similar to a ripe pear.

Canary melons are high in vitamin C, meeting 50 percent of the daily value. Vitamin C is an antioxidant that protects you from cell-damaging free radicals. These substances are linked to aging and may also increase your risk of heart disease and cancer. smalec allegroWebFeb 11, 2010 · Cucumis melo Last revised February 11, 2010 TYPES AND VARIETIES The currently accepted protocol is to divide all melons into two categories -- melons and … smalec batonWeb1.
